This may be due to pre existing transcriptional programs in the cell of origin. Here  we define anatomic position as a major determinant of why cells respond to specific oncogenes. Cutaneous melanoma arises throughout the body  whereas the acral subtype arises on the palms of the hands  soles of the feet  or under the nails3. We sequenced the DNA of cutaneous and acral melanomas from a large cohort of human patients and found a specific enrichment for BRAF mutations in cutaneous melanoma but CRKL amplifications in acral melanoma. We modeled these changes in transgenic zebrafish models and found that CRKL driven tumors predominantly formed in the fins of the fish. The fins are the evolutionary precursors to tetrapod limbs  indicating that melanocytes in these acral locations may be uniquely susceptible to CRKL. RNA profiling of these fin/limb melanocytes  compared to body melanocytes  revealed a positional identity gene program typified by posterior HOX13 genes. This positional gene program synergized with CRKL to drive tumors at acral sites. Abrogation of this CRKL driven program eliminated the anatomic specificity of acral melanoma. These data suggest that the anatomic position of the cell of origin endows it with a unique transcriptional state that makes it susceptible to only certain oncogenic insults. Overall design: For this experiment we used our zebrafish transgenic model of Acral melanoma  which was generated by injecting Casper fish with MniCoopR GFP  mitfa:hsCRKL  mitfa:hsGAB2  mitfa:hsTERT  mitfa:Cas9 mCherry;U6nf1a gRNA  mitfa:Cas9 mCherry;U6 nf1b gRNA. Fish were dissected to collect body skin and fins  digested using liberase  and then FACS sorted for GFP+ melanocytes and GFP  microenviornmental cells. Each sample constituted a pooling of 2 males and 2 females that were 6 mpf This led to generation of 4 samples total  GFP+ body cells  GFP  body cells  GFP+ fin cells  GFP  fin cells. Each of the four reactions were processed separately before merging into a single object. Cells with fewer than 200 unique genes were filtered out. Expression data was normalized with SCTransform Hafemeister and Satija  2019. Principal component analysis Joliffe  1986 and UMAP dimensionality reduction McInnes  2018 were performed using default parameters  with 15 principal components used for UMAP calculations. Clustering was done using the Seurat function FindMarkers with a resolution of 0.2. Clusters were annotated based on expression of zebrafish cell type marker genes as done previously Baron et al.  2020; Hunter  Moncada et al.  2021.
